<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id="38817" first="Brandon" last="Harper"] - 2023 Wide Receiver - Noble</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>12 Catches | 158 Yards | 2 Touchdowns</strong></span>
It was one of the stunning results of week nine as Noble went on the road and stunned Ardmore in overtime. We thought we were all ready for a week ten showdown between undefeated Ardmore and undefeated Lawton MacArthur. Then Noble happened. [player_tooltip player_id="38817" first="Brandon" last="Harper"] happened. The junior wide receiver and the Noble passing offense as a whole could not be slowed down on Friday night. Harper finished with 158 yards and two touchdowns and caught 12 passes on the night. But the biggest play came in overtime when Noble decided to go for the win and Harper caught the game-winning two-point conversion.
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id="157515" first="Chance" last="Wilson"] - 2023 Quarterback - Rejoice Christian</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>10-16 | 175 Yards | 3 Touchdowns | 16 Carries | 126 Yards | 3 Touchdowns</strong></span>
Rejoice Christian junior quarterback [player_tooltip player_id="157515" first="Chance" last="Wilson"] might be used to seeing his name on these weekend breakdowns when you consider the year he’s having. However, he was at it again in arguably the most important game of the year as Rejoice Christian took out perennial 2A power Adair and the Eagles are now in the driver seat for the district crown. Wilson could not be stopped as he continued to be a dual-threat monster at quarterback. He threw for 175 yards and ran for 126 yards and was very balanced when it came to his touchdown production. He scored three touchdowns on the ground and in the air.
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id="199075" first="DeSean" last="Mays"] - 2023 Running Back - Vian</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>30 Carries | 417 Yards | 7 Touchdowns</strong></span>
Vian has had some big performances from their junior running back [player_tooltip player_id="199075" first="DeSean" last="Mays"] but his performance in their big win over Spiro on Friday night has to be at the top of the list. Vian was in an absolute shootout with Spiro and needed the win if they were going to capture the district crown. And Mays could not be stopped as they would knock off Spiro. Mays ran for 417 yards and seven touchdowns on 30 carries. He’s without a doubt a breakout star in Class 2A and has the Wolverines right in the state title picture.
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>Emmett Murphy - 2022 Wide Receiver - Jones</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>5 Catches | 208 Yards | 3 Touchdowns</strong></span>
The first senior on this feature is Jones wide receiver Emmett Murphy and the Longhorns relied on a few seniors to get the job done in their dramatic 49-42 win over Prague. Murphy caught the game-winning touchdown with less than a minute to play and the Longhorns held on to get the massive week nine win. On the night, Murphy caught five passes but three of those went for touchdowns and he still finished with over 200 yards receiving. Without a doubt the best catch came at the end when he gave the Longhorns the win.
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id="91049" first="Erik" last="McCarty"] - 2023 Running Back - McAlester</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>16 Carries | 111 Yards | 3 Touchdowns | 3 Catches | 81 Yards | 1 Touchdown | 1 Blocked Punt</strong></span>
McAlester locked up the district championship with a win over Shawnee. The Buffaloes dominated on both sides of the ball and once again their junior star [player_tooltip player_id="91049" first="Erik" last="McCarty"] led the way for the Buffaloes. He carried the ball 16 times and finished with 111 yards and three touchdowns. He also had three catches for 81 yards and a touchdown. We mentioned dominance on both sides of the ball and McCarty also blocked a punt. McCarty is certainly on the short list for Player Of The Year this year and the Buffaloes are on the short list for state title contenders in Class 5A.
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id="189933" first="Hudsen" last="Hill"] - 2022 Wide Receiver - Hooker</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>12 Catches | 282 Yards | 4 Touchdowns</strong></span>
The other senior standout was Hooker wide receiver [player_tooltip player_id="189933" first="Hudsen" last="Hill"]. The Hooker passing offense could not be stopped as they remained undefeated on the season and Hill was the beneficiary of a lot of the throws from quarterback [player_tooltip player_id="68609" first="Gavynn" last="Parker"]. Hill finished with 282 yards and four touchdowns on 12 receptions. We mentioned Hooker remained undefeated with the win and that sets up a massive week ten showdown in Class A. Undefeated Hooker will travel to face undefeated Fairview with the district championship on the line. The playoffs came a little early for Hooker.
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>Isaiah Hammons - 2023 Running Back - Guthrie</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>36 Carries | 231 Yards | 3 Touchdowns</strong></span>
Ardmore-Noble wasn’t the only overtime game featuring top ten teams in Class 5A. Bishop McGuinness and Guthrie got after it at "The Rock" and the Blue Jays prevailed in another overtime classic. It was another junior standing out in this one as both teams have terrific junior running backs. But Guthrie’s Isaiah Hammons gets the shoutout here after finishing his workhorse night with 36 carries for 231 yards and three touchdowns. More importantly, the Blue Jays knocked off McGuinness and set themselves up for a home playoff game for the first time in a while.
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>[player_tooltip player_id="69271" first="Lathan" last="Boone"] - 2023 Quarterback - Booker T Washington</strong></span>
<span style="font-size: 14pt;"><strong>29-34 | 331 Yards | 7 Touchdowns | 78 Rushing yards | 1 Touchdown</strong></span>
Booker T Washington absolutely torched Muskogee on Friday night and junior quarterback [player_tooltip player_id="69271" first="Lathan" last="Boone"] had himself a career night at the expense of the Roughers. Boone threw for 331 yards and seven touchdowns and only had five incompletions on the evening. He also finished with 78 yards and a touchdown on the ground as the Hornets absolutely lit up the scoreboard. That sets Booker T Washington up with plenty of momentum as they go into a week ten clash with top ranked Bixby and the Hornets are hopeful to pull off what would be the upset of the year.
